Synopsis "Curving Foul: A Story About Baseball, A Story About Life"

Jack Carter, a perennial All Star and MVP, has a secret. While his on-field success, charm and good looks establish him as a Yankee icon and one of New York's most eligible bachelors, Carter isn't who he appears to be. The slugger is one of baseball's modern villains, a performance-enhancing drug user whose cheating transforms him from borderline Major Leaguer to superstar. This fictional story, intertwined with facts and personalities that are both imagined and real, places Carter in the lineup with the likes of Derek Jeter and Alex Rodriguez and dives deep into every twist and turn their games took. In Curving Foul, Carter discusses not only the great moments that pave the way for baseball immortality, but also the heartbreak he encounters growing up and the insecurities he faces as a struggling, young big leaguer that force him to betray the game he loves.
